Episode One - "The Blues is..."

The first show begins with a number of artists sharing their personal definition of the blues. I thought it was important to establish what the blues is, through the eyes of those who live and play this music.

The musician profiled in this show is Sonny Rhodes. This segment was shot at the Silver Dollar Room in Toronto in the year 2001. Sonny Rhodes used to wear a turban on his head as a tribute to Chuck Willis but since September 11th, he has put away his turban. (Apparently, some people did not take too kindly to Sonny wearing a turbon on his head.) He has played with people like Freedie King and Albert Collins to name a few but he has gone on to establish himself as one of the great "disciples of the blues".

The music video is one I did with Jack de Keyzer and his band, called "King of the Blues" which is on his "Six String Lover" CD. (Please note: The song is not about Jack overthrowning B.B. King as the King of the blues. It is far from it.) Jack de Keyzer is one of the best Canadian blues artists who has been playing his music for almost 30 years. This video was also shot at the Silver Dollar Room in Toronto (in fact, a lot of what I have shot was actually shot there.) Jack was recently awarded the "Blues with a Feeling" Lifetime Achievement Award by the Toronto Blues Society. Like so many of the great blues musicians out there, Jack is a class act.
